4. Legal Basis for Processing
In terms of POPIA Section 11, we process your personal information on the following lawful grounds:
- Consent: When you submit the contact form, you consent to us processing your personal information for the purpose of responding to your enquiry.
- Legitimate interest: We may process technical data to maintain website security, improve performance, and ensure a smooth user experience.
- Legal obligation: We may process your information where required by applicable South African law.

11. Your Rights Under POPIA
As a data subject, you have the following rights under POPIA:
- Right of access: Request confirmation of whether we hold your personal information and request a copy of it.
- Right to correction: Request that we correct or update inaccurate or incomplete personal information.
- Right to deletion: Request that we delete your personal information where it is no longer necessary for the purpose it was collected.
- Right to object: Object to the processing of your personal information on reasonable grounds.
- Right to withdraw consent: Withdraw your consent to processing at any time, without affecting the lawfulness of processing carried out before withdrawal.
- Right to complain: Lodge a complaint with the Information Regulator of South Africa.
